Measurement and Evaluation of the Conducted Emissions of a DC/DC Power Converter in the Frequency Range 2–150 kHz 2 - 150khz范围内DC/DC功率变换器传导辐射的测量与评价
L. Sandrolini, David W. P. Thomas, M. Sumner, C. Rose
In this paper the conducted emissions generated by a DC/DC power converter system in the 2–150 kHz frequency range are studied in both time and frequency domains. Measurement and evaluation of the conducted emissions are carried out to assess the level of the emissions of the system with reference to the existing standards and to point out which measurement settings may have an impact on the measurement results. A prototype of a DC/DC battery charger for electric vehicles was used in the experiments. The results show that the DC/DC power converter system may not result in being compliant to some of the existing standards in the frequency range 2–150 kHz and that measurement settings may affect significantly the evaluation of the conducted emissions_

Influence of Higher-order Modes in Coaxial Waveguide on Measurements of Material Parameters 同轴波导中高阶模对材料参数测量的影响
D. Petrov, K. Rozanov, M. Koledintseva
The use of a coaxial air-filled line as a test fixture for measuring complex permittivity and permeability often shows odd resonance-like behavior of material parameters as functions of frequency. This effect is typically either ascribed to the half-wavelength resonance at the sample length, or erroneously misinterpreted as intrinsic resonance behavior of the material. However, as is shown in this paper, such behavior can be attributed to excitation of the higher-order modes on the surface of the sample resulting in resonance absorption of electromagnetic energy in the test fixture. Herein, analytical, numerical, and experimental results show that there can actually be a significant impact of higher-order modes in a coaxial line on the extracted constitutive material parameters of samples.

Differential Integrated Crosstalk Noise (ICN) Mitigation in the Pin Field Area of SerDes Channel SerDes通道引脚区差分积分串扰噪声(ICN)抑制
Bichen Chen, Junda Wang, Y. S. Cao, Muqi Ouyang, Yansheng Wang, Shuai Jin, G. Shen, Xusheng Liu, Xiping Peng, J. Fan
The integrated crosstalk noise (ICN) has been widely used as an alternative to the insertion crosstalk ratio (ICR) for channel crosstalk evaluation in the IEEE 802.3ba standard. In this work, the differential ICN mitigation scheme by using idea of orthogonality is implemented in two adjacent differential pairs first. In the full pin map area of SerDes channel, new pin map patterns based on such scheme are prosed and compared with the conventional pan map patterns. The new pin maps mitigate the differential ICN drastically, yet maintain the G:s ratio. A preliminary study is conducted on fan-out trace routing to maintain the benefit from new pin map patterns.

Power and Signal Integrity Findings in a FPGA Layout for an Aerospace Application 用于航空航天应用的FPGA布局中的电源和信号完整性研究
R. Perez
Design principles concerning the use of FPGA are of particular importance in aerospace applications since the neglect of such design principles can cause catastrophic effects in aerospace system, as it will be explainedin this paper. FPGA design rules such as power conditioning and signal integrity for properly interfacing high speed FPGA with its interface circuits are discussed in this paper as it relates to aerospace systems. Signal integrity to avoid crosstalk within a FPGA has not been a great concern because most of the attention over the years had been on signal integrity at the PCB level. However, this paper shows a real example of crosstalk within a FPGA in an aerospace application.

Responses of Twisted-Wire Pairs with and without Dielectric Coatings in the Presence of High-Power Electromagnetic Pulses (HP-EMP) 带和不带介质涂层的双绞线对在大功率电磁脉冲(HP-EMP)作用下的响应
He-Qing Zou, Hao Xie, Ya-Zhou Cherr, Kai-Qi Xiao, Jixin Chen, Yan-Yan Zhang, W. Yin
Induced responses of twisted-wire pairs with and without dielectric coatings are studied in this paper for different incident directions of the high-power electromagnetic pulses (HP-EMP), which can be fast-, medium-, and slow-EMP described by double-exponential function or even ultra-wideband triple-exponential function. 1-D finite-difference time-domain (FDTD) method is implemented for our simulation. This study should be useful for the development of certain protection technique for suppressing these intentional electromagnetic interference (IEMI) effects effectively.
